Navigating Vehicle Troubles: When to Seek Professional Help
Every car owner inevitably encounters vehicle troubles. Knowing when to seek professional help can save you time and money. Here are common signs that indicate it’s time to consult an automotive expert:
1. Unusual Noises
If your vehicle starts making strange sounds—like knocking, squealing, or grinding—it’s a sign that something may be wrong. Don’t ignore these noises.
2. Warning Lights
Dash warning lights, such as the check engine light or oil pressure warning, indicate issues that require immediate attention. Consult a professional to diagnose the problem.
3. Performance Issues
If your car is sluggish, hesitates during acceleration, or has trouble starting, it might be time for an expert evaluation.
4. Fluid Leaks
Puddles of fluid under your car can indicate a serious issue. Different fluids signify various problems, so it’s best to get a professional diagnosis.
5. Unpleasant Odors
Strange smells, like burning or sweet scents, can indicate electrical or engine problems. Such odors should be investigated by a professional.
Recognizing these signs can help you navigate vehicle troubles effectively, ensuring your car remains safe and reliable.
